Understanding AI-Powered Personalization

AI-powered personalization is a groundbreaking innovation that uses artificial intelligence to tailor health and wellness plans to individual needs. This state-of-the-art technology, which uses enormous amounts of data to construct personalized programs that cater to each person's particular health objectives, preferences, and ailments, is paving the way for a bright future in health and wellness.

AI-powered customization primarily gathers and examines data from wearables, personal health applications, and medical records, among other sources. Artificial intelligence (AI) systems can process this data and find patterns and insights that a human analyst would miss. These insights are then used to craft personalized health recommendations, dietary plans, exercise routines, and more.

One of the critical benefits of AI-powered personalization is its ability to adapt and improve continuously. As more data is collected, AI systems become more accurate and effective in predicting individual needs and adjusting recommendations accordingly. This dynamic approach ensures that health and wellness plans are personalized and evolve with each individual's changing circumstances.

AI-powered personalization also extends to mental health, where AI-driven tools can provide personalized therapy sessions and mindfulness practices. These tools use data from user interactions to adjust the type and intensity of the support supplied, making mental health care more responsive and effective.

Benefits of AI-Powered Personalization

AI-powered personalization in health and wellness provides numerous benefits, making it a game-changer in the industry. Here are some of the key advantages:

  1. Improved Adherence to Health Regimens: One significant health and wellness challenge is getting individuals to stick to their health plans. AI-powered personalization creates plans that fit seamlessly into an individual's lifestyle, increasing the likelihood of adherence. By considering personal preferences and daily routines, AI-generated plans are more sustainable and accessible.
  2. Enhanced Patient Engagement and Satisfaction: Personalized health plans are more engaging because they are tailored to individual needs and interests. This personalization increases patient satisfaction as individuals feel their unique circumstances and preferences are being addressed. AI-powered solutions that provide real-time assistance and feedback can increase motivation and engagement.
  3. Better Management of Chronic Conditions: People with chronic diseases can benefit most from AI-powered customization. By continuously monitoring health data and adjusting plans in real time, AI can help manage conditions more effectively. For example, AI can personalize diabetes management by analyzing blood sugar levels and recommending specific dietary changes or medication adjustments.
  4. Optimization of Fitness Routines: AI-powered personalization can create highly effective fitness plans by analyzing a person's physical capabilities, goals, and progress. These plans can be dynamically adjusted based on performance data, ensuring that workouts remain challenging and effective. This level of customization helps individuals achieve their fitness goals faster and more efficiently.

Applications in Health and Wellness

AI-powered personalization is revolutionizing various aspects of health and wellness by tailoring solutions to individual needs. Here are some critical applications:

Personalized Nutrition Plans

AI-driven tools can analyze a person's dietary habits, nutritional needs, and health goals to create customized meal plans. These plans consider factors like allergies, dietary restrictions, and personal preferences. For instance, AI can recommend specific foods that help manage conditions like hypertension or diabetes, ensuring nutritional needs are met while adhering to individual tastes.

Customized Fitness Routines

Fitness apps and wearables leverage AI to design workout plans that match a person's fitness level, goals, and progress. By analyzing data from wearable devices, such as heart rate and activity levels, AI can adjust real-time exercise routines to optimize results and prevent injury. This personalization helps individuals stay motivated and achieve their fitness objectives more efficiently.

Tailored Mental Health Support

AI-powered platforms provide personalized mental health support through tailored therapy sessions, mindfulness practices, and stress management techniques. These tools use user interactions and feedback data to adjust the type and intensity of support provided. For example, an AI-powered app might offer personalized meditation exercises based on the user's stress levels and mental state.

Chronic Disease Management

AI-powered personalization offers continuous monitoring and tailored interventions for individuals with chronic conditions. AI can analyze data from medical devices and patient records to provide real-time recommendations for managing conditions such as diabetes, heart disease, or asthma. This continuous, personalized approach can help prevent complications and improve quality of life.

Sleep Optimization

AI can analyze sleep patterns through data collected from wearables and provide personalized recommendations to improve sleep quality. This includes suggestions for adjusting bedtime routines, sleep environment, or even dietary changes that promote better sleep. Personalized sleep plans can significantly enhance overall health and well-being.

Personalized Preventive Care

AI-powered tools can analyze genetic data, lifestyle factors, and family history to create personalized preventive care plans. These plans can identify potential health risks and recommend specific actions to mitigate them. For example, AI might suggest regular screenings or lifestyle changes to reduce the risk of hereditary conditions.

AI Tools and Technologies

Overview of AI Tools

Artificial intelligence (AI) tools are changing how health plans are customized for each individual. These tools use complex algorithms to swiftly and reliably evaluate vast data. These tools include virtual health assistants, diagnostic tools, and predictive analytics platforms that provide personalized recommendations and insights.

Virtual Health Assistants

Virtual health assistants, such as AI-powered, can provide personalized health advice and support. Examples include:

  1. HealthTap: This platform uses AI to offer virtual consultations and health recommendations. Patients can interact with AI-driven virtual assistants to receive personalized health tips and advice based on their medical history and current symptoms.
  2. Babylon Health: This AI-powered platform offers virtual doctor consultations, symptom checking, and health monitoring. Babylon's AI can analyze patient data for personalized health assessments and recommendations.

Diagnostic Tools

AI diagnostic tools are transforming how diseases are detected and managed:

  1. Google Health's AI System: This system has shown remarkable accuracy in detecting breast cancer from mammograms, often outperforming radiologists. By analyzing imaging data, AI can identify patterns and anomalies that human eyes might miss.
  2. IDx-DR: An AI diagnostic system that detects diabetic retinopathy, a leading cause of blindness. It analyzes retinal images and provides a diagnosis without needing a specialist, making early detection and treatment more accessible.

Predictive Analytics Platforms

Predictive analytics platforms use AI to forecast health outcomes and risks:

  1. KenSci: This platform leverages machine learning to predict disease progression, hospital readmissions, and patient deterioration. KenSci helps healthcare providers intervene early and prevent adverse outcomes by analyzing historical and real-time data.
  2. H2O.ai: H2O.ai provides AI-powered predictive analytics for healthcare, assisting organizations to analyze patient data to predict disease risks, optimize treatment plans, and improve patient outcomes.

Wearable Technology Integration

Wearable technology has become an integral part of personalized health plans, collecting real-time data that AI can analyze to provide actionable insights:

  1. Fitbit: Fitbit devices track physical activity, heart rate, sleep patterns, and other health metrics. By integrating with AI systems, Fitbit data can be utilized to generate individualized exercise and wellness programs.
  2. Apple Watch: The Apple Watch offers advanced health monitoring features, including ECG, blood oxygen levels, and irregular heart rhythm notifications. AI analyzes this data to provide personalized health recommendations and alerts.

Personalized Nutrition and Wellness Platforms

AI is also making strides in personalized nutrition and wellness:

  1. Nutrigenomix: This platform uses genetic information to provide personalized nutrition recommendations. By analyzing an individual's genetic profile, Nutrigenomix offers insights into how they metabolize nutrients and what dietary changes can improve their health.
  2. Viome: Viome analyzes gut microbiome data to provide personalized nutrition and wellness recommendations. Viome's AI uniquely recognizes each person's gut flora, allowing it to recommend dietary modifications to enhance gut health and general well-being.

AI-Powered Personalization Case Studies

Let's look at how AI is changing the landscape of personalized wellness and healthcare and how companies may use this technology to create cutting-edge solutions.

Facilitates Personalized Treatment Plans

AI algorithms can process massive amounts of health data, including genetic data, medical histories, lifestyle factors, and real-time data from wearable devices. This analysis enables healthcare providers to create personalized treatment programs based on each individual's needs.

Case Study: IBM Watson Health

IBM Watson Health exemplifies how AI can enable individualized treatment strategies. By analyzing extensive data sets, Watson assists oncologists at Memorial Sloan Kettering Cancer Center in developing tailored cancer treatments based on the latest research and patient history.

Aids in Preventive Care Solutions

AI is also essential in anticipating health hazards before symptoms appear. AI identifies patterns indicative of potential health issues by evaluating data from electronic health records and wearable devices. Startups can develop preventative care solutions that offer personalized nutrition, exercise, and lifestyle modification recommendations.

Case Study: Livongo Health

Livongo Health utilizes AI to deliver personalized health recommendations to individuals managing chronic diseases like diabetes. By analyzing device data, Livongo provides real-time insights that empower patients to manage their conditions effectively.

Analyzes Health Datasets

One of AI's key benefits for customized healthcare is its quick and effective analysis of large datasets. This skill detects patterns that human analysis would miss, resulting in more precise diagnosis and treatment suggestions.

Case Study: Tempus

Tempus employs AI to analyze clinical and genomic data, enabling clinicians to personalize cancer treatments based on individual patient needs. Tempus provides insights that optimize treatment outcomes by integrating genomic sequencing and health records.

Studies Health Trends

AI can uncover health trends crucial for public health initiatives by evaluating data from diverse sources. Insights from AI analysis can inform policymakers and public health professionals, facilitating proactive measures to improve population health.

Case Study: BlueDot

BlueDot analyzes data from sources, including news articles and public health records, to apply artificial intelligence (AI) to track and forecast the spread of infectious diseases. Notably, BlueDot accurately predicted the spread of the Zika virus and alerted the world early on about the COVID-19 pandemic.

Aids in Constant Monitoring

Wearables with AI capabilities allow continuous monitoring of key health metrics like heart rate and activity level. This real-time monitoring helps detect changes in health status promptly, enabling timely interventions.

Case Study: Fitbit and Google

Fitbit integrates AI into its wearable devices to provide users with personalized health insights and recommendations. Features like SmartTrack use AI to track and analyze physical activity, assisting users in effectively achieving their fitness goals.

Triggers Alerts

AI can be programmed to recognize patterns indicative of potential health issues and trigger alerts to healthcare providers or individuals. This early warning system aids in preventing severe health complications and improving patient outcomes.

Case Study: Health Catalyst

  1. Health Catalyst utilizes AI to monitor patient data and alert healthcare providers to potential health risks. By analyzing electronic health records, Health Catalyst identifies patients at risk of complications, enabling proactive intervention.

Future Innovations

The future of AI in personalized health and wellness is promising, with several innovations on the horizon:

  1. Natural Language Processing (NLP): Advances in NLP will enable AI to better understand and analyze patient narratives, improving diagnostic accuracy and personalization.
  2. AI-Driven Genomics: AI will continue revolutionizing genomics, enabling more precise and personalized treatments based on an individual's genetic makeup.
  3. AI in Telemedicine: AI will enhance telemedicine by providing real-time analytics and personalized health recommendations during virtual consultations.
